|
Вычисляемое поле ошибка +
| ☑ |
0
skupidom
28.10.18
✎
03:32
|
Вычисляемое поле в СКД сумма 2 вычисляемых полей типа строка результаты возврата своих функций.Представление() ошибка +.
Как в вычисляемом поле преобразовать строки в числа и сложить, на число() тоже ругается
|
|
1
Fram
28.10.18
✎
05:05
|
А какого ляда твои функции возвращают числа в виде строк?
|
|
2
skupidom
28.10.18
✎
12:54
|
у меня 1 огромная функция ОбщегоНазначения.СуммыСотрудника(ФизЛицо,&Период), она возвращает: оклад,премию,ставку сотрудника.Вместо того,чтобы использовать ее 1 и из нее заполнять вычисляемые поля - из 1 функции,поскольку не получается использовать выражения []() и вернуть функцией структуру,массив или список значений и из него заполнить выч.поля, приходиться множить мою функцию и выполнять ее для каждого вычисляемого поля.Отчет выполняется час!
|
|
3
skupidom
28.10.18
✎
12:56
|
можно вернуть строку с пробелами содержащую суммы в 1 вычисляемое поле,но не очень читабельно,надо с колонками, как ?
|
|
4
hhhh
28.10.18
✎
13:14
|
(3) свой язык 1с ваяете? похвально.
|
|
5
Zhuravlik
28.10.18
✎
14:21
|
Такое лучше через промежуточную обработку делать
|
|
6
skupidom
28.10.18
✎
14:57
|
это как можно на примере?
|
|
7
skupidom
28.10.18
✎
15:18
|
мне надо в отчете Списки сотрудников упр.вывести данные регл.учета из отчета Списки сотрудников организаций
|
|
8
Fram
28.10.18
✎
20:04
|
(2) извращенец! подготовь тз сначала нужного формата и пропихни ее в скд
|
|
9
skupidom
28.10.18
✎
20:43
|
отлично! можно пример как (2)
|
|
10
skupidom
28.10.18
✎
20:47
|
есмли нужно обработать список в 300 сотрудников:осн.место+совместителей,долго будет формироваться с использованием таблицы значений ?
|
|
11
Zhuravlik
28.10.18
✎
22:31
|
(6) делаем две схемы в отчете: одна для сбора стартового пула данных - ее отборы отображаем в интерфейсе пользователя. Вторая - для вывода результата. Соотв. выполняем первую, получаем коллекцию, обрабатываем ее как надо, формируем внешний набор, и скармливаем схеме №2. С настройками вариантов скорее всего повозиться придется.
|
|
12
skupidom
29.10.18
✎
18:45
|
а если через передачу в качестве параметра тз ?
|
|
Чтобы обнаруживать ошибки, программист должен иметь ум, которому доставляет удовольствие находить изъяны там, где, казалось, царят красота и совершенство. Фредерик Брукс-младший